Big Welsh Weekend posted by justal |
The BIG Welsh weekend is 3 days of riding, racing, camping and entertainment offering a great family friendly package at a cracking
venue.
Saturday:
* Watch the action at round 3 of the British XC Series with 300 of Britain's top racers in action including reigning National
Champions Jenny Copnall and Liam Killeen and Beijing Olympian Oli Beckingsale.
* Free races for Under 12s
* Arena entertainment
* Explore Margam Park with it's adventure playground, Castle, Go-Ape course, Farm Trail and much more.
* Take a led ride or get yourself over to Afan for some more trail riding
* Watch or take part in the evening's Rollapaluza and load up at the £1 Pasta party.
Sunday:
* Trek British Marathon Championships.
* Choose your challenge and tackle the 25km Marathon course. 1 lap for fun, 2 for a Half Marathon and 4 laps to join the Nation's
best endurance athletes battling for the title of 'Trek British Marathon Champion' 2009..it's up to you.
* Watch and support the riders tackling the Marathon or enjoy the delights of Margam
Margam Park Course
It all adds up to a great weekend of racing/riding/camping and chilling.
Your weekend entry includes:
* Camping and Parking for you and a guest from Friday onwards with hot showers, toilets, water, catering available.
* Entry to Margam Park and its attractions.
* Access to watch all the race action and enjoy the event trade stands.
* Led ride programme within Margam Park on the Friday/Saturday (limited availability, email us to book a ride slot once you've
entered) or just use the site as a camping base and drive over to Afan/Glyncorrwg/Cwmcarn
* Entry into the Trek British Marathon Championships at your chosen distance 25/50/100k
* Saturday evening Rollapaluza action and £1 pasta party (yes even your guest can grab the pasta and Garlic bread for a
£1)
* Finishers Memento
* Well stocked feed/water stations on Marathon Route.
* First Aid
